3 Great Reasons To Use A Walk-In Tub For The Elderly

Walk-in tubs are becoming more and more popular in the United States. They’re an excellent option for the elderly, who can walk independently but still need some help getting into and out of a bathtub. This article will discuss three reasons why walk-in tubs are such an attractive choice for people who need assistance with bathing.

Risk-Free Baths

Walk-in tubs allow disabled or frail individuals to bathe without risking injury. Because walk-in tubs have much larger openings, it’s easy to get in and out of them. In addition, walk-in bathtubs are designed with a raised seat that is easier for people who need help getting into the water without slipping.

Ease Of Use

Walk-in baths can also be installed for disabled or older people who have difficulty getting in and out of the bathtub. In walk-in tubs, they can walk right into the shower stall without any trouble at all. Walk-in baths are also easy to use because most come with built-in safety features like handrails and seats that help prevent bathroom accidents from happening.
